Ingredients You’ll Need

This recipe uses simple, wholesome ingredients that you can easily find at your local grocery store. Here’s what you’ll need to whip up this delightful dish:

For the Cod

  • 2 cod fillets (about 6 oz each)
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1/2 tsp garlic powder
  • 1/2 tsp onion powder
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 1 tsp fresh thyme, chopped

For the Roasted Tomatoes

  • 2 cups cherry tomatoes
  • 1 tbsp olive oil
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tsp balsamic vinegar
  • 1 clove garlic, minced

For the Creamy Dill Sauce

  • 1/2 cup he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up sour cream or Greek yogurt
  • 1 tbsp Dijon mustard
  • 1 tbsp fresh dill, chopped
  • 1 tsp lemon zest
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per
  • 1 tbsp butter

How to Make Grilled Cod with Roasted Tomatoes & Creamy Dill Sauce

Step 1: Roast the Tomatoes

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Toss those sweet cherry tomatoes with olive oil, salt, black pepper, balsamic vinegar, and minced garlic. Spread them out on a baking sheet and roast for about 20 minutes. This step is key as roasting brings out their natural sweetness and adds a lovely caramelized flavor.

Step 2: Prepare the Cod

While your tomatoes are roasting away, pat dry those beautiful cod fillets. Rub them with olive oil and season generously with smoked pa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, black pepper, and lemon juice. This will enhance the fish’s flavor and create that lovely crust when grilled.

Step 3: Grill the Cod

Heat up your grill or grill pan over medium-high heat. Cook those fillets for about 3-4 minutes per side until they develop a golden crust and flake easily with a fork. Grilling gives the cod that delicious smoky flavor while keeping it moist and tender.

Step 4: Make the Creamy Dill Sauce

In a small saucepan over low heat, melt butter. Stir in heavy cream along with sour cream (or Greek yogurt), Dijon mustard, chopped dill, lemon zest, salt, and black pepper. Let it simmer gently for 2-3 minutes while stirring frequently. This sauce is where all those wonderful flavors come together—it’s creamy and tangy!

Step 5: Assemble and Serve

In a bowl, place those beautifully roasted tomatoes at the bottom. Top them with your perfectly grilled cod fillets and drizzle generously with that rich creamy dill sauce. Don’t forget to garnish with fresh parsley before serving! Enjoy this delightful dish immediately while it’s warm and inviting.

Pro Tips for Making Grilled Cod with Roasted Tomatoes & Creamy Dill Sauce

Making this delightful dish is a breeze, and with a few handy tips, you can elevate it even further!

  • Choose the right cod: Opt for fresh or flash-frozen cod fillets. Freshness ensures the best flavor and texture, while high-quality frozen options are just as nutritious.
  • Don’t skip the marination: Allowing the cod to marinate for at least 15 minutes after seasoning enhances its flavor profile. This extra time helps the spices and lemon juice penetrate the fish, resulting in a more flavorful bite.
  • Preheat your grill properly: A well-heated grill creates those beautiful grill marks and helps prevent sticking. Make sure your grill or grill pan is adequately preheated to medium-high heat before adding the cod.
  • Watch the cooking time: Cod cooks quickly, so keep an eye on it! Overcooking will lead to dry fish. Aim for a golden crust that flakes easily with a fork—this is your indicator of doneness.
  • Enhance the sauce: If you want to add a twist to the creamy dill sauce, consider incorporating a splash of lemon juice or zest at the end. It adds brightness that complements both the fish and tomatoes beautifully.

Make Ahead and Storage

This Grilled Cod with Roasted Tomatoes & Creamy Dill Sauce is perfect for meal prep, allowing you to savor delicious, homemade flavors throughout the week without the hassle of daily cooking.

Storing Leftovers

  • Let the cod and sauce cool to room temperature before storing.
  • Place the grilled cod and roasted tomatoes in an airtight container.
  • Store the creamy dill sauce in a separate container.
  • Refrigerate for up to 2 days for optimal freshness.

Freezing

  • To freeze, ensure everything is fully cooled.
  • Wrap the cod fillets t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il.
  • Place the roasted tomatoes in a freezer-safe bag or container.
  • The creamy dill sauce can also be frozen in a suitable container.
  • For best quality, consume within 1 month.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before reheating.

Reheating

  • For reheating,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
  • Place the cod and tomatoes on a baking tray; cover with foil to prevent drying out.
  • Heat for about 15-20 minutes or until warmed through.
  • Reheat the creamy dill sauce gently on low heat in a small saucepan, stirring occasionally until warmed.

FAQs

Here are some common questions about making Grilled Cod with Roasted Tomatoes & Creamy Dill Sauce.

Can I use frozen cod for this recipe?

Yes! Just be sure to thaw it completely before marinating and grilling. Frozen cod may need a few extra minutes on the grill.

How long does Grilled Cod with Roasted Tomatoes & Creamy Dill Sauce last in the fridge?

When stored properly, this dish lasts up to 2 days in the fridge. Make sure to keep the sauce separate until ready to serve!

What can I serve with Grilled Cod with Roasted Tomatoes & Creamy Dill Sauce?

This dish pairs well with a side of steamed vegetables, quinoa, or a fresh salad. The options are limitless!

Can I substitute other fish for cod?

Absolutely! You can use any firm white fish like halibut or haddock as an alternative. Just adjust cooking times as necessary.
